Clew Bay Heritage Centre

Prides itself on being a ‘hands on’ experience, one of the few museums where visitors can touch the artefacts on display. Or, are you looking for a family member, they run a Genealogical research Service for Westport and the Clew Bay Area.

Westport House & Gardens

The jewel in the crown of Mayo, Westport House was first opened to the public is 1960 making it one of Ireland’s best loved heritage attractions.

Westport Town Hall

Westport Town Hall Theatre presents and promotes a year-round programme of theatre and arts events, workshops, and exhibitions catering for all ages. The Venue also facilitates regular group meetings, seminars and presentations throughout the year. The venue is situated right on Westport's Octagon, one of the most central points of the town within walking distance of all local amenities.

Kylemore Abbey

Originally built in 1867 as a romantic gift and known as Ireland’s most romantic Castle, located in Connemara it is one of the top attractions in the West of Ireland. Kylemore Abbey is open to visitors all year round.

Custom House Studios

A former Custom House, the building carefully restored to conserve its historical architectural features, houses two galleries, seven studios and a fine art printmaking studio. The galleries host public art exhibitions by local, national and international artists with new exhibitions taking place each month. Custom House Studios is open seven days a week all year round. The Quayside Gallery

Discover the power of art on your next trip to Westport with a visit to the The Quayside Gallery. This is a vibrant art gallery, created by acclaimed woodcrafter Joseph McDermott and renowned artist Saileen Drumm, which welcomes art lovers as well as first time curious, young and established art collectors.
